About European Sperm Bank

European Sperm Bank is one of the world’s leading sperm banks, founded in 2004, with a mission to help people everywhere build the families they dream of. With a strong foundation in quality, care and high ethical standards, they guide their clients through one of life’s most significant and personal decisions and stand with donors and families all the way.

With offices in Copenhagen, Lyngby, Aarhus, Aalborg, Hamburg and Amsterdam, European Sperm Bank is the only sperm bank recruiting donors across Europe – securing a high and diverse number of donors screened after the highest medical standards.
